How to obtain an Isle of Man gambling license?

Types of Isle of Man gambling licenses

The Isle of Man allows applicants to get 1 of 4 types of license, depending on the type of company.

Basic license

  • Cost £35,000 per year;
  • Issued for 5 years;
  • The holder may offer any game, including games which are not on the list determined by the Gambling Oversight Commission (Commission);
  • With the approval of the Commission the holder of the basic license can offer his own gaming solutions to sublicensees.

Sublicense

  • Can only be obtained by a person who plans to operate in conjunction with a partner, the holder of the main license, and using its technology.
  • Players are registered as such, which belong to the sublicensee, but have access to the partner’s games. A sub-licensee can only have one partner, while a company with a master license can have any number of sub-licensees.

Aimed at smaller companies, which are just starting to build their own gambling business and at companies, which have assets to monetize (e.g. player database) but do not have gambling infrastructure.

License to provide network services

  • “Extended” version of the basic license, allows operators to provide services to players who are registered with an operator that does not have an OM license, without re-registering the data of these players; Cost £50,000 per year;
  • Issued for 5 years.

Software License

  • A new type of license, created under the new OM legislation provisions that came into force on February 22, 2019;
  • The main purpose of this license is to increase confidence in licensed gambling software developers by creating an open registry, as well as simplifying licensing for operators who plan to obtain a basic license and use gambling software that has already been licensed;
  • Cost £35,000 per year;
  • Issued for 5 years;

Please note that this license is not mandatory for gambling software developers who want to provide it to OM-licensed operators, but it greatly increases the status and credibility of your company.

Minimum requirements for applicants

In order to obtain an OM gambling license an operator must meet the following criteria:

  • Have an OM-registered company
  • The company must have 2 local directors
  • All players must be registered on the OM servers (except for the network services license)
  • Bank accounts must be opened at a bank located in the OM, unless otherwise agreed with the Commission.

Note, the list of requirements is much longer, all other items that relate to AML, software, providing beneficiary information are similar to other jurisdictions.

The government fee for applying for a license of any kind is £5,000.

Reasons to choose an Isle of Man gambling license?

In 2001, the Isle of Man became one of the first jurisdictions in the world to regulate gambling at the legislative level.

Corporate tax for companies providing online gambling services is 0%, personal income tax is progressive with a maximum limit of 20% and a maximum tax base of £120,000, the charge on GGR ranges from 0.1% to 1.5% depending on the size of the GGR and type of gambling services.

OM is a leader in the telecom industry and is often used as a testing ground for all innovations in online gambling.

The main advantage of the gambling license is that OM is in the “white list” of Britain, which allows companies with a license OM to advertise their own product in the UK market, as well as the “white list” of the Organization for Economic Cooperation and Development (37 countries).

With a sovereign credit rating of AA1 from Moody’s and AA+ from Standard & Poors, the government and businesses in OM work together to achieve the best results, resulting in the continued development of the gaming industry and increasing confidence in OM-registered operators.
